About the Role:



As a Community Support Worker, you will provide tailored, person-centred support to individuals in their homes and local communities. You'll build trusting relationships, promote independence, and support individuals in achieving their personal goals.

Key Responsibilities:



Provide emotional and practical support to individuals with autism and mental health needs Develop and follow person-centred care plans Engage clients in community activities and social inclusion Liaise with families, carers, and professionals to ensure continuity of care Maintain accurate records and adhere to safeguarding protocols

Essential Requirements:



Proven experience working with individuals with autism and mental health challenges Strong understanding of neurodiversity and mental health conditions An excellent understanding of safeguarding both children and adults Ability to work independently and as part of a team Excellent communication and interpersonal skills Full UK driving licence and access to a vehicle Enhanced DBS Willingness to work unsociable hours, including evenings and weekends
